Asbestos exposure in Virginia communities

Asbestos is a highly toxic mineral that is believed to be the cause of many health issues, including mesothelioma and lung cancer. Although asbestos is found in soil and rocks naturally but it can cause airborne asbestos fibers to be released into the air, which can cause serious health issues for nearby residents. Virginia communities located near mines and quarries are especially at risk.

Many industries in Virginia employed asbestos, including shipyards. In reality, more than three thousand different products, including insulation flooring, caulking, flooring and even plasters, are known to contain asbestos. Asbestos products were in the majority of American houses built before 1980. Asbestos is a very good conductor of heat and electricity and, due to these properties, it was utilized widely in Virginia communities.

Virginia shipyards contain asbestos which includes Newport News Shipyard which is the largest private shipyard in the world. portsmouth mesothelioma attorney could have been used to expose veterans to asbestos when they worked in shipyards. Workers can be airborne if they are exposed to asbestos. Exposure to asbestos is a major cause of mesothelioma among veterans. Many of the nation's most important shipyards have been involved in asbestos exposure in Virginia communities.

Trust funds to help asbestos victims with mesothelioma

Asbestos trust fund funds are huge amounts of money that are available to victims of asbestos-related diseases. These funds offer compensation amounts of $7,000 to $1,000,000 for mesothelioma patients. The amount of money awarded depends on the type of asbestos-based product that the victim was exposed to. Victims of asbestos disease often have to file claims against multiple trusts to increase their compensation. According to the RAND Institute for Civil Justice the amount of compensation that a victim receives from an asbestos trust fund is around $41,000. There are a variety of factors that affect the amount of compensation a victim gets, including how many trusts they're eligible for and the percentage they can receive.

The amount of money that is received from mesothelioma trust funds is contingent on the severity of the illness and the percentage of compensation each trust fund offers. A majority of mesothelioma patients receive the lowest of six figures. However the amount could rise when there are multiple trust funds involved in a person's claim. Trust funds that deal with asbestos can help patients receive the medical treatment they require, and also provide financial security during their healing process.
